Output 251406dff57a5eef81c7603bec1e6dadf9364f91ec889e839e21c32d0aed6534:0

value
194613
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ab27a155bcef8f7faa142374b8a77cbf909c3fb1 OP_EQUAL
address
3HHzwuHhbPAXBJUPCeELm31RcQ5vJEEzaV
transaction
251406dff57a5eef81c7603bec1e6dadf9364f91ec889e839e21c32d0aed6534